Why Choose a Psychiatrist for ADHD?
While psychologists, therapists, and other health care companies can provide important assistance and strategies for managing ADHD, psychiatrists possess distinct certifications that make them important for many individuals with this condition. Comprehending their particular function can help clarify why seeking out a psychiatrist is typically the most direct and efficient path to ADHD diagnosis and treatment.

Psychiatrists are medical doctors (MDs or DOs) who have finished customized training in psychiatry. This medical background is crucial for a number of reasons:
Medical Diagnosis and Assessment: Psychiatrists are distinctively trained to detect ADHD utilizing established medical criteria from resources like the DSM-5. Their medical know-how permits them to differentiate ADHD from other conditions that may present with similar symptoms, such as anxiety, depression, or finding out specials needs. They can perform thorough evaluations, considering case history, psychological screening, and symptom discussions to get here at an accurate diagnosis.Medication Management: For many people with ADHD, medication can be a vital component of treatment. Psychiatrists are the only mental health experts who can prescribe medication. They are specialists in psychopharmacology and can determine if medication is proper, choose the most appropriate type and dose, and monitor its effectiveness and adverse effects. This is especially essential as ADHD frequently co-occurs with other mental health conditions that may likewise require medication management.Holistic Treatment Planning: Psychiatrists comprehend the intricate interplay between mental and physical health. They consider the entire individual when developing treatment plans, taking into consideration medical conditions, lifestyle factors, and individual needs. Their medical training permits them to incorporate medication, psychotherapy, lifestyle adjustments, and other interventions into a comprehensive and individualized treatment technique.Management of Co-occurring Conditions: ADHD frequently exists together with other mental health conditions such as anxiety conditions, depression, bipolar affective disorder, and compound use disorders. Psychiatrists are competent in diagnosing and managing these co-occurring conditions concurrently, ensuring that all elements of a patient's mental health are addressed successfully.
In essence, selecting a psychiatrist for ADHD supplies access to a doctor geared up to provide a complete spectrum of care, from precise diagnosis and medication management to holistic psychiatrist near me treatment preparation and the expertise to handle complicated cases and co-occurring conditions.

What is the difference in between a psychiatrist and a psychologist for ADHD?
Psychiatrists are medical doctors who can identify and prescribe medication for ADHD. Psychologists typically hold a postgraduate degree (PhD or PsyD) and provide therapy and mental screening however can not prescribe medication in a lot of states. For extensive ADHD care, specifically if medication is considered, seeing a psychiatrist is typically recommended.
